How Dangerous Is Pulmonary embolism From CANDESARTAN?
Of the 279 reports, 69 (24.7%) resulted in death, 134 (48.0%) required hospitalization, and 128 (45.9%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Pulmonary embolism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for CANDESARTAN. However, 279 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
